애플리케이션
Fluorescent method for the detection of E. coli.
LST-MUG broth is a growth media, which is used for the selective detection and differentiation of Escherichia coli in water samples.
제조 메모
Dissolve 36.5 g in 1 litre distilled water and fill into tubes which can be optionally fitted out with Durham tubes. Sterilize by autoclaving at 121°C for 15 minutes.

L J Moberg et al.
Journal - Association of Official Analytical Chemists, 71(3), 589-602 (1988-05-01)
A collaborative study was conducted to compare a proposed LST-MUG method with the AOAC official method for Escherichia coli detection.
